Process Notes: Starting with artsy paper 3, I moved the layered photo blends onto the page. I created a black and white copy of Maxwells photo and ended up clipping it to the stains and textures of the photo blends and the color version on the main mask, which I stretched out a bit on the right side to include his ear. I moved around the stains and textures and blending them to Vivid Light. I duplicated the main color photo and blending the second copy to Vivid Light also and with a layer mask brought out his eyes more. All this was experimentation, not really knowing what I was going to get. It enriched the colors in the photo.

Underneath the photo layers I placed an overlay from the palette, word art and artsy transfer along the upper left edge of the page. Adding the title using a shade from the leaf that also matched his nose, I blended it to Color Burn.

The script tease was recolored and the opacity turned down at the bottom left corner above and below the photo layers. Brushes from the palette and the new trees were added, with the journaling going over the tree brush.

I used the grass brush from the palette and hugged it over the grass in the paper to give it a little more definition, leaving it as is. The brush is the same size as the texture in the paper so that was an easy maneuver.

Adding the heart charm and button thread over the os in the word art completed the page.
